Research on MIMO Antenna Isolation Based on Novel Mesh Isolation Rings

, , &
Pages 104-119 | Received 17 Mar 2020, Accepted 05 Aug 2020, Published online: 11 Nov 2020
 

Abstract

A novel mesh-like isolation rings structure metamaterial is proposed and loaded between two dipole MIMO antennas to enhance the isolation between antennas. The rectangular open resonant ring, the double-layer S-shaped open ring, and the new mesh isolation ring are loaded between the dipole antennas and the S-parameters of the antenna are simulated by HFSS (High Frequency Structure Simulator). The Miniaturized antenna with high isolation is obtained under the same condition that the antenna operating frequency was 2.45 GHz. The simulation experiment verified that the isolation of the dipole antenna loaded with the new mesh isolation ring is 18.87 dB higher than the rectangular open resonator ring and is 4.78 dB higher than the double-layer S-shaped split ring. The mesh-like rings improve the antenna isolation in the experiment.
